Environment Canada meteorologists were tracking a severe thunderstorm in the area this afternoon - it has since been lifted.
Here’s a look at the London, Ont. region’s forecast
Wednesday: Cloudy with 60 per cent chance of showers and risk of a thunderstorm. Wind becoming northwest 20 km/h gusting to 40 then light this afternoon. High 26. Humidex 31.
Thursday: Cloudy. Clearing in the afternoon. Wind becoming northwest 20 km/h in the morning. High 22. UV index 8 or very high.
Friday: A mix of sun and cloud. High 24.
Saturday: Cloudy with 60 per cent chance of showers. High 28.
Sunday: A mix of sun and cloud with 30 per cent chance of showers. Windy. High 23.
Monday: Sunny. High 24.
